@Michelin123

Как сделать, чтобы дата старта не была позднее даты финиша?

Как поставить ограничение между двумя датами
  • Вопрос задан
  • 35 просмотров
Решения вопроса 1
tsklab
@tsklab Куратор тега SQL Server
Здесь отвечаю на вопросы.
CREATE TABLE [dbo].[StartFinish](
	[DateStart] [datetime] NULL,
	[DateFinish] [datetime] NULL
) ON [PRIMARY]
GO
ALTER TABLE [dbo].[StartFinish] WITH CHECK 
  ADD CONSTRAINT [CK_StartFinish] CHECK ((datediff(day,[DateStart],[DateFinish])>(0)))
GO
ALTER TABLE [dbo].[StartFinish] CHECK CONSTRAINT [CK_StartFinish]
GO

Руководство.
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
18 янв. 2022, в 05:16
1200 руб./за проект
18 янв. 2022, в 03:49
6000 руб./за проект